Summary: The Abel identity is \[ (x+y)^n= \sum^n_{i=0} {n\choose i} x(x- iz)^{i-1}(y+ iz)^{n-i}, \] where \(x\), \(y\) and \(z\) are real numbers. In this paper we deduce several polynomials expansions, referred to as Abel-type identities, by using Foata's method, and also show some of their applications.
